Output 578c38ff84eb432797eb3efaffd7f9d052d1fa9399bba91a53283acae5d0bca9:1

value
84762
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db6b48672fb223aa05d083aafb111bfa0558c1b4 OP_EQUAL
address
3MhCRhKQEmAnQKSei1jEmYKRE3zQcBvERA
transaction
578c38ff84eb432797eb3efaffd7f9d052d1fa9399bba91a53283acae5d0bca9
confirmations
119962
spent
true